Ajla Vukovic Utica NY Death:- On August 15, four persons died in a fatal vehicle collision near the Lucas/Fulton County line.
One of the victims has been named as Ajla Vukovic. According to accounts, Ajla Vukovic, a longtime resident of Utica, New York, passed away from injuries suffered in an automobile accident.
Several collisions occurred on I-80 eastbound early in the morning. The first incident occurred at 5:34 a.m. around mile marker 49, involving a commercial vehicle transporting sulfuric acid and a passenger vehicle, resulting in two fatalities and numerous injuries.
The second incident occurred at 5:59 a.m. around mile marker 48, involving four commercial vehicles and one passenger vehicle, resulting in one fatality and three injuries.
The third incident occurred at 6:24 a.m. on the westbound side near mile marker 50.8. It involved three commercial vehicles and two passenger vehicles, resulting in one fatality and numerous injuries.
The three crashes involved a total of 13 automobiles. Over 100 firefighters from ten departments responded, and more than ten people were taken to three nearby hospitals, some of whom were evaluated for exposure to hazardous materials. The injured individuals’ current conditions are unknown.
